All US Citizens require a visa and a US passport to travel to Niger, whether for business or tourism. MOST foreign nationals require a visa. We can help you to obtain a visa as well as a US passport.
You will require a pre-approved confirmation from the National Police so as to obtain a visa on arrival at Niamey.
Yes, all Indian passport holders require a visit to visit Niger. The type of visa to enter Niger will depend on several factors such as nationality, purpose of your planned visit and duration
One must carefully note what kind of entry is permitted. If the visa reads a single entry, its holder can only enter and leave Niger once whereas, with multiple entries, he/she can enter or leave the country multiple times.
Yes, the Embassy will stamp the visa in the original passport. Therefore, two blank pages are required in the passport. Your passport should also be valid for minimum six months beyond the intended stay.
Yes, it is. You should submit an International Certificate of Yellow Fever Vaccination to get a Niger Visa.
Approximately 1-2 months before the travel date to Niger is considered the best time to apply for Niger Visa.
